ページへ戻る

− Links

 印刷 

xpWiki 5.01.26 リリース :: XOOPS マニア

xpwiki:xpWiki開発日記/2013-06-04


2013 6月 4 (火)
 
ページ内コンテンツ
  • xpWiki 5.01.26 リリース
    • 概要
    • ダウンロード
    • github 更新内容
    • 一行コメント

xpWiki[4] 5.01.26 リリース anchor.png[5] Edit [6]

module_icon.png Tag: ブロック[7] 新規プラグイン[8] if[9] menu[10] プラグイン[11] Bugfix[12]

Page Top

概要 anchor.png[13] Edit [14]

  • 2bd6dc7[15]: fckxpwiki version 20130521
  • e265c7a[16]: [core] use native function hex2bin() if exists (for PHP 5.4+)
  • 9119e48[17]: add new plugin[18] `#blockpage(ID,PAGENAME)`
    • ページ表示ブロックに、指定したページを表示するプラグイン "#blockpage" を新規追加。
      1. ページ表示のぺージ名に ID の頭に # を付け "#ID" と指定する。
      2. ブロックを表示したいページで、#blockpage(ID,ページ名) と記述する。
      3. 当該ブロックに、指定されたページが表示される
  • 8450a2c[19]: [plugin[18]:menu] bugfix of caching page
    • "#menu" プラグインで、任意のページをメニューページとして指定した場合に、 ページキャッシュでキャッシュされたページで正常に動作しない問題の修正。
  • 1f3dceb[20]: [plugin[18]:blockpage] fix syntax error
  • a63f72f[21]: [block_function] new XpWiki[4] -> XpWiki[4]::getSingleton
  • 788c753[22]: [block] add a new option "Target page" into "A Page Show" block
    • ページ表示ブロックに新しいオプション「限定表示宛先ページ」を追加。 当該ブロックを表示したい宛先ページを「ページ名」または「xpWiki[4]ディレクトリ名::ページ名」の形式で指定する。 ページ名にはワイルドカードとして「*」が使用可能。
  • e3946df[23]: [plugin[18]:blockpage] use fetch_options()
  • 0a0d67a[24]: [core:func] add func `str_match_wildcard($pattern, $str, $ci = null)`
  • 70768e0[25]: [plugin[18]:if] add a new plugin[18] "#if"
    • 与えられた条件により、内容を表示するプラグイン。 複数の条件が与えられた場合は、そのうちどれかひとつでも当てはまると表示される。(OR)

      ブロック表示内で使用することで、特定のページにのみ出現する内容を記述することができる。

      PAGENAME は、ワイルドカードとして "*" が利用可能。 "*" そのものがページ名に含まれる場合は "\*" とエスケープする。

      1
      2
      3
      
      if([page=PAGENAME][,uid=NUMBER[&NUMBER]][,gid=NUMBER[&NUMBER]][,admin][,owner][,user][,guest][,writable]){{
      Wiki Contents
      }}
  • f9a53d2[26]: xpWiki[4] version 5.01.26
Page Top

一行コメント anchor.png[34] Edit [35]




Last-modified: 2013-06-04 (火) 19:47:36 (JST) (3972d) by nao-pon